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Peruvian Laucha | Wanglang Alpine Toad |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(животные) | Animalia (животные) |
| Phylum same | Chordata (хордовые) | Chordata (хордовые) |
| Class | Mammalia (млекопитающие) | Amphibia (земноводные) |
| Order | Rodentia (грызуны) | Anura (бесхвостые земноводные) |
| Family | Cricetidae | Megophryidae |
| Genus | Calomys | Scutiger |
| Species | Calomys sorellus | Scutiger wanglangensis |
Evolutionary Relationship
Peruvian Laucha and Wanglang Alpine Toad share a common ancestor at the Phylum level: Chordata. (хордовые)
